What Are the Common Causes of Lymphedema?
Exactly how does lymphedema develop in the first place?
Lymphedema frequently results from damage to your lymphatic system. This can occur after surgical procedure, especially if lymph nodes are gotten rid of during cancer therapies. Radiation treatment can likewise damage these nodes, resulting in liquid accumulation.
Infections, such as cellulitis, might even more compromise the lymphatic system, creating lymphedema. Additionally, congenital problems can influence lymphatic development from birth.
Obesity is one more aspect; excess weight can tax lymph vessels, restraining their feature. Last but not least, trauma or injury to the damaged location can interrupt lymphatic flow.
Recognizing these common reasons can aid you identify danger aspects and review them with your lymphedema specialist to better handle your condition.

What Therapy Options Are Available for My Lymphedema?
What treatment alternatives can effectively address your lymphedema? Your specialist might recommend a mix of treatments tailored to your requirements.
Compression treatment is frequently the very first line of defense, utilizing garments like sleeves or plasters to lower swelling.
Manual lymphatic water drainage (MLD) is one more reliable method, where an experienced specialist gently massage therapies your limbs to promote lymph circulation.
Workout likewise plays a vital duty; low-impact tasks can improve circulation and advertise lymphatic function.
Additionally, your physician might suggest skin treatment routines to avoid infections and maintain skin stability.
In many cases, advanced therapies like pneumatically-driven compression devices or even medical options may be gone over.
It is very important to function very closely with your specialist to discover the most effective plan for you.

What Function Does Compression Therapy Play in My Therapy Plan?
Exactly how can compression treatment boost your lymphedema administration? It plays an essential function in reducing swelling and protecting against fluid build-up in influenced areas. By applying constant pressure, compression garments aid preserve lymphatic circulation, advertising better drainage and total arm or leg wellness.
You'll likely put on these garments daily, particularly throughout activities, to maximize their performance.
Furthermore, compression treatment can relieve pain and boost mobility, making daily jobs easier. Your professional may advise numerous types of compression, such as plasters or sleeves, customized to your demands.
Normal follow-ups will certainly guarantee your compression treatment remains effective and suitable as your problem advances. Do not hesitate to ask your professional regarding the very best alternatives for you and how to incorporate them right into your treatment strategy.
